Date: | Wednesday 7 October 1987 |
Time: | 17:30 LT |
Type: | Cessna 180C |
Owner/operator: | Private |
Registration: | N9705Z |
MSN: | 50800 |
Year of manufacture: | 1960 |
Engine model: | CONTINENTAL O-470-R |
Fatalities: | Fatalities: 0 / Occupants: 2 |
Aircraft damage: | Substantial |
Category: | Accident |
Location: | Juneau, AK -
United States of America
|
Phase: | Landing |
Nature: | Private |
Departure airport: | |
Destination airport: | |
Investigating agency: | NTSB |
Confidence Rating: | Accident investigation report completed and information captured |
Narrative:WHILE LANDING ONTO A SOFT, SANDY BEACH AREA THE AIRCRAFT NOSED OVER INVERTED. THE PLT FAILED TO FILE AN ACCIDENT REPORT.
